Nvidia becomes first $5T company powered by AI frenzy: Here’s how much CEO Jensen Huang is worth
Nvidia has made history by becoming the first company to reach a $5 trillion market valuation, driven by the booming demand for artificial intelligence technologies. This remarkable achievement highlights Nvidia's evolution from a specialized graphics-chip manufacturer to a key player in the global AI landscape. CEO Jensen Huang's success story not only reflects the company's growth but also cements his status as a prominent figure in Silicon Valley, showcasing the transformative power of AI in today's economy.

Nvidia becomes world’s first $5 trillion company
PositiveU.S News
Nvidia has made history by becoming the first company to achieve a $5 trillion valuation, a significant milestone that highlights its dominance in the tech industry. This achievement reflects the growing demand for advanced chips and AI technologies, which Nvidia has been at the forefront of. The company's stock surged by 3 percent at market open, marking a pivotal moment not just for Nvidia but for the entire market, showcasing the potential for tech companies to reach unprecedented heights.
